Mashed Potatoes with Garlic and Bleu Cheese

Here's how you make Mashed Potatoes with Garlic and Bleu Cheese
Pause Continue Reading
  • Servings: 6
  • Prep: 5m
  • Cook: 35m
  • The following recipe serves 6 people.

Ingredients

The ingredients are:
  • 2 pounds red potatoes
  • 6 cloves garlic, peeled
  • 1 cup bleu cheese, crumbled
  • 1/2 cup evaporated mil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
We recommend you get your ingredients ready before you start cooking. Once you're ready, here are the steps to making this delicious recipe

How to Make

  • Step 1: Wash potatoes and cut into large chunks; place in a large saucepan with the garlic cloves and cover with water.

  • Step 2: Cover, and bring to a boil; reduce heat and simmer, covered, stirring occasionally, 20-25 minutes.

  • Step 3: Drain potatoes; add bleu cheese, milk, butter and pepper and coarsely mash with a potato masher or large fork.

  • Step 4: If potatoes seem too thick, add evaporated milk a teaspoon at a time until desired consistency.
